about

Diamond Chants is a multifaceted musical adventure, blending the ease and singability
of the chant form with the wisdom and inspiration of ecstatic poetry, plus the groove and
tunefulness of popular music – including jazz, R&B, pop ballad, gospel, funk, and world
music. Whether you’re doing the dishes, gathering with friends, running errands in the
car, snuggling with your cat, may this music encourage you to keep singing,
harmonizing, improvising and dancing your hearts out.

Diamond Chants: Volume One is dedicated, with heartfelt gratitude, to the Song Keepers Women's Choir (Gabriola Island, BC) and the Fabulous Fufonics (First Unitarian Fellowship of Nanaimo, BC).

Leah Hokanson Nanaimo, British Columbia

Leah Hokanson is a singer/songwriter, pianist, conductor and vocal sounding explorer based on Gabriola Island, BC.
She released her first album, Facets, in 2017 and will soon be releasing her new EP, Portals. Leah's songs are lyric-driven and incorporate a variety of styles and genres.
